What is the status of Purandar airport?

The new airport project’s site was originally finalized in Purandar, but cancelled as the Ministry of Defence withdrew its no objection certificate (NOC) in September 2021. A new site within Pune District is yet to be finalized and announced.

Is Pune getting new airport?

Chhatrapati Sambhaji Raje International Airport is a proposed greenfield airport project to serve the city of Pune, India. It will be built near Saswad and Jejuri in Purandar Talukas of Pune District in the Indian state of Maharashtra. The proposed airport will be spread over 2,400 hectares.

Where is Purandar in Pune?

Purandar Fort is a mountain fort in Pune district in Western Indian state of Maharashtra, India. The fort stands at 4,472 ft (1,390 m) above the sea level in the Western Ghats, 50 km to the southeast of Pune.

Why is Purandar famous?

Purandar Fort Maharashtra. Purandar Fort also called Purandhar Fort signifies the rise of Shivaji against Adil Shahi Bijapur Sultanate and the Mughals. It is among one of the famous tourist attraction in Pune, Maharashtra, India. The fort is situated in the Western Ghats and stands 4472 ft above sea level.

Why is Pune airport called Pnq?

These are Three letter airport/city codes assigned by IATA (International Air Transport Association) a trade body of world’s airlines to different airports and cities in the world. So they have assigned PNQ for Pune, IXM for Madurai, IXJ for Jammu, IXA for Agartala, CCU (Kolkotta), CCJ for Calicut and so on.

Is Pune a silent airport?

One of the busiest airports in the State, the Pune Airport will be a ‘silent airport’ from January 10, 2018, which makes it the sixth airport in the country to become a ‘silent airport’.

Does Ajmer have airport?

The city does not have an airport of its own but tourists from different parts of the country can land at the nearby Jaipur airport and then travel to Ajmer by road. The Jaipur airport is approximately 130 km away from the heart of Ajmer city.
